Welcome, Guest
User ID  
Merchant #  
ATTENTION: Effective February 1st, 2017, the login and interface for Sales Tax Returns Online will change. The new interface can be accessed now at https://www.esalestax.com/STROLProUser/.
An email has been distributed with more details.

If you have any questions, please contact our support team at 1.800.739.9998, Option 5, Option 1.

New User: Not registered yet?

To register for Sales Tax Returns Online, please contact Support.

View the system configuration and requirements.

Forgot your User Name or Password?
©2017 CCH Incorporated and its affiliates. All rights reserved.